Ultrasounds show impact of COVID-19 on the heart

Researchers found diverse cardiac structural damage in COVID-19 patients, including right ventricular dysfunction, regional left ventricular wall motion abnormalities, and diffuse left ventricular dysfunction. These abnormalities were associated with worse prognosis and mortality compared to troponin elevations alone.

Mount Sinai researchers find that where people live can impact their risk for common chronic conditions including high blood pressure and depression

A new study by Mount Sinai researchers found that a person's risk of uncontrolled chronic disease increases after moving to a place where the condition is more common. The study analyzed millions of adults who moved to new neighborhoods, counties, and states, tracing how their health changed after the move.

Mount Sinai researchers develop COVID-19 mortality prediction model

Researchers at Mount Sinai Hospital developed a COVID-19 mortality prediction model based on patient's age, minimum oxygen saturation, and type of encounter. The model showed high accuracy (AUC=0·91) in predicting mortality among patients with COVID-19, offering potential for improved prognostication and management.

Additional data on blood thinner efficacy for COVID-19 and insight on best possible regimens

Researchers found that therapeutic and prophylactic doses of blood thinners reduced mortality by roughly 50 percent in COVID-19 patients. The study also showed that anticoagulation therapy was associated with improved outcomes both in and out of the intensive care unit.

Mount Sinai study finds COVID patients were most commonly readmitted to hospital for respiratory complications

A Mount Sinai study found that COVID patients were most commonly readmitted to the hospital for respiratory distress, with chronic obstructive pulmonary disease and hypertension being key comorbidities. The study also showed that these patients had shorter hospital stays and lower rates of anticoagulation treatment.

Elevated "hunger" hormone leaves trauma-exposed teens at higher risk for PTSD

A recent study published in JAMA Network Open found that trauma-exposed adolescents with moderately elevated acyl-ghrelin hormone levels are almost eight times more likely to develop post-traumatic stress disorder (PTSD). The study also suggests that lower acyl-ghrelin levels may reduce the risk and severity of subsequent PTSD.

Mount Sinai researchers identify master regulator genes of asthma

Researchers have identified master regulator genes that causally regulate key biological processes underlying asthma. These genes provide a novel path forward for uncovering mechanisms and developing novel therapies for asthma. The study also identified nasal gene signatures for mild, moderate, and severe persistent asthma.

Dilated blood vessels in the lung may explain low oxygen levels in severe cases of COVID-19

A new study suggests that COVID-19 is causing significant dilation of the lung's blood vessels, contributing to low oxygen levels and unusual respiratory behavior. The dilation was detected using a non-invasive ultrasound technique, and its correlation with oxygen levels may help explain why some patients experience 'happy hypoxia.'

New study identifies better treatment option for common complication of dialysis

A new study has identified a better treatment option for arteriovenous fistulas used in hemodialysis, reducing the need for repeated hospital visits and procedures. The drug-coated balloon angioplasty treatment has shown promising results, with patients being 25% more likely to have a functioning access point after 6 months.

Researchers identify better classification system for adult idiopathic scoliosis

Researchers have designed a new X-ray classification system for adult idiopathic scoliosis, providing a more universal and standard assessment of the condition. The three-component method maintains existing curve types while introducing assessments of global alignment and lumbosacral curve, improving treatment options for older patients.

Epigenetic changes in ADNP syndrome, a cause of autism, do not indicate profound presentation of the disorder

A study found that two blood epigenetic signatures associated with ADNP syndrome have only modest correlation with clinical manifestations. Researchers conclude that these signatures should be carefully evaluated before being considered as biomarkers for predicting behavioral outcomes.

Mount Sinai researchers discover treatment option for rare genetic disorder

Researchers at Mount Sinai Hospital have discovered a novel genetic sequencing technology that identified the cause and treatment of a previously unknown severe auto-inflammatory syndrome. The technology, tailored to the patient's own genetic code, pinpointed an unknown mutation in the JAK1 gene causing permanent immune system activation.

Research shows COVID-19 is an independent risk factor for acute ischemic stroke

A study published in the American Journal of Neuroradiology found COVID-19 infection to be significantly associated with acute ischemic stroke. After adjusting for age, gender, and risk factors, the researchers showed a 3.9-fold increased risk of stroke among patients with COVID-19 compared to control subjects.

Researchers identify distinct subtypes of polycystic ovary syndrome with novel genetic associations

Researchers identified reproductive and metabolic subtypes of PCOS associated with novel gene regions, promising to transform understanding of the disorder. The study used clustering of clinical, metabolic, and hormonal data from women with PCOS, revealing two distinct subtypes with different genetic architectures.

Discovery in human acute myeloid leukemia could provide novel pathway to new treatments

A study published in Cell Reports reveals that human acute myeloid leukemia (AML) stem cells are dependent on the transcription factor RUNX1, which could lead to lasting remissions or even cures. The researchers used induced pluripotent stem cells from a patient with AML to recreate leukemia stem cell biology in the lab.

Insulin resistance contributes to racial disparities in breast cancer prognosis in US women, Mount Sinai researchers reveal

A new study by Mount Sinai researchers found that insulin resistance is a key factor mediating racial disparities in breast cancer prognosis. Black women with invasive breast cancer had higher rates of insulin resistance and more aggressive tumors than white women.

Novel class of specific RNAs may explain increased depression susceptibility in females

Researchers at Mount Sinai have identified a novel class of genes, specifically LINC00473, that regulate mood and drive sex-specific susceptibility versus resilience to depression. These findings provide evidence for an important new family of molecular targets that could help scientists develop more effective pharmacotherapies.

Immunotherapy treatment after chemotherapy significantly slows metastatic bladder cancer

A clinical trial found that immunotherapy significantly slowed the worsening of urothelial cancer when given after platinum-based chemotherapy, with a 60% longer time to cancer progression compared to the control group. The switch maintenance immunotherapy approach is expected to become a standard of care for metastatic bladder cancer.

Researchers find that nicotinamide may help treat fibrotic eye diseases and mitigate vision loss

A new study found that nicotinamide inhibits aggressive cell transformations and reverses the development of fibrous membranes in the retina, potentially treating fibrotic eye diseases. The compound also promotes the transition from mesenchymal to epithelial cells, helping to preserve their original identity.

Artificial intelligence can scan doctors' notes to distinguish between types of back pain

Researchers at Mount Sinai have developed an AI model that can accurately determine the type of lower back pain by analyzing clinical notes in electronic medical records. This breakthrough could lead to improved treatment options, reduced opioid prescriptions, and more accurate billing and therapy recommendations.
